Kinds Of Roof Covering Materials
When it pertains to choosing roof products, you'll discover a variety of choices, each with distinct advantages and drawbacks.
Asphalt tiles are a popular option as a result of their cost and simplicity of installation. They come in different colors and styles, making it basic to match your home's visual. Nonetheless, they mightn't be the most sturdy choice in extreme weather conditions.
Metal roof, on the other hand, offers exceptional long life and climate resistance. It's lightweight and can mirror sunshine, which may help in reducing energy expenses. While the in advance cost can be greater, you'll take advantage of its longevity in the future.
If you're searching for a green option, consider slate or clay floor tiles. They're exceptionally sturdy and can last for over a century. However, bear in https://www.washingtonpost.com/news/where-we-live/wp/2017/07/10/how-to-find-a-good-deal-on-a-roofer/ that they need a strong structural assistance as a result of their weight, and setup can be more intricate.
Last but not least, there's wood roof, generally made from cedar or redwood. It provides an attractive, all-natural look but calls for regular upkeep to prevent rot and insect damage.
Ultimately, your option must align with your budget plan, aesthetic preferences, and the specific climate in your area.
Expense Contrast of Products
Normally, house owners find that the price of roof covering products varies significantly based on the type you select. Asphalt shingles have a tendency to be the most budget-friendly choice, setting you back around $90 to $100 per square. They're widely readily available and relatively easy to mount, making them a prominent selection.
On the other hand, steel roof can range from $250 to $750 per square, depending on the material and finish. While the upfront price is greater, metal roofs commonly last longer and require much less maintenance.
If you're considering wood drinks or shingles, expect to pay between $300 and $600 per square. They give an appealing, natural look but call for more upkeep than other products.
For a costs choice, slate roof can cost anywhere from $600 to $1,500 per square, supplying extraordinary toughness and visual allure. However, this comes at a large rate, and setup can be labor-intensive.
Eventually, it's vital to balance your budget with the longevity and maintenance requirements of each material. Spending carefully now can conserve you cash in the long run, so make certain to examine both your current monetary scenario and future needs before deciding.
